Rent & eviction protection

Is 10641 W Tuxford St rent-stabilized?

The Los Angeles Rent Stabilization Ordinance (RSO) caps annual rent increases and requires a legal reason to evict for most rental units first built on or before October 1, 1978. Here's how this building scores on the signals that usually point to coverage.

Statewide backstop · AB 1482

California Tenant Protection Act of 2019

Even when a building isn't covered by local rent stabilization, the statewide Tenant Protection Act (AB 1482) may still apply. It caps annual rent increases and requires the landlord to state a legal reason to end most tenancies.

AB 1482 does not apply to single-family homes and condos unless owned by a corporation, REIT, or an LLC with a corporate member; to owner-occupied duplexes; or to deed-restricted affordable housing. The Act is in effect until January 1, 2030. Not legal advice — see the California landlord–tenant guide.
